The Prophet Muhammad (peace be upon him) said:
"Always be honest, for honesty leads to goodness, and goodness leads to Paradise. Beware of lying, for lying leads to evil, and evil leads to Hell." (Narrated by Muslim, No. 2607)
This hadith not only emphasizes moral aspects but also illustrates complex psychological and spiritual processes. In the context of the Medical Quran, honesty is a form of inner health that radiates balance throughout the body. Conversely, lying is a mental illness that creates real physiological disturbances; it leads to evil and hell.

When someone lies, the body automatically goes into stress mode. This is characterized by the activation of an area of the brain called the amygdala, the emotional center that triggers the "fight-or-flight" response. The body perceives it is facing a real threat.
Following are the biological effects of continuous lying:
This stress hormone increases drastically when someone lies. Long-term high levels of cortisol can:
• Lowers the immune system
• Triggers chronic inflammation
• Increases blood pressure and blood sugar
Lying often creates a mental burden that makes it difficult to sleep soundly. Anxious thoughts and feelings of guilt worsen sleep quality, ultimately impairing metabolism and brain function.
Chronic stress from lying causes tension in the blood vessels and increases the risk of hypertension and heart attacks. This is the result of lying that becomes a habit.
Lying causes anxiety, guilt, and emotional instability. Over the long term, this can develop into depression, paranoia, and even personality disorders.

The Medical Quran places health not only as a physical issue, but also as a spiritual one. The Quran and the Sunnah of the Prophet Muhammad (peace be upon him) provide guidance for a healthy lifestyle that encompasses the mind, heart, and actions.
Lying not only takes away from God's grace, but also keeps a person from inner peace. When a person is honest, the body is in a state of homeostasis—balanced, calm, and not weighed down by guilt or fear.
In Surah At-Taubah verse 119, Allah SWT says:
"O you who believe! Fear Allah, and be with honest people."
This verse forms a strong foundation in the Medical Quranic approach: that living with honesty is a healthy, peaceful, and blessed life.
________________________________________
Islam is a natural religion that understands humanity holistically. When Allah and His Messenger forbid something, it's not merely a test of faith, but also an act of compassion to protect His people from harm. In the context of lies, that harm occurs holistically:
• Spiritual: Moving away from guidance is recorded as a sin.
• Social: Breaking trust, destroying relationships.
• Psychological: Causes anxiety and emotional instability.
• Physiological: Triggers various diseases due to chronic stress.
